Three Women at the Spring

1921 painting by Pablo Picasso From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Three Women at the Spring is a series of oil paintings by Pablo Picasso in the Neoclassical style.[1] The paintings were painted in the summer of 1921 in Fontainebleau, France, at the same time he painted Three Musicians. Each painting features three young women posed at a fountain.[2][3] Picasso uses the three women's hand gestures to establish mood and suggest ritual.[1]
